Lemon-Blueberry Overnight Oats Recipe

  • Total Time: 4 hours (or overnight)
  • Yield: 1 serving
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Ingredients

Oats Mixture

  • ½ cup rolled oats
  • 1 tbsp chia seeds
  • 1 cup milk

Flavorings

  • 1 tbsp lemon juice
  • 1 tsp lemon zest
  • 12 tsp honey or maple syrup

Add-ins

  • ½ cup blueberries (fresh or frozen)
  • ¼ cup yogurt (optional)


Instructions

  1. Combine Dry Ingredients: In a jar or bowl, combine the rolled oats and chia seeds to create the base for your overnight oats.
  2. Add Liquids and Flavor: Pour in the milk, then add the lemon juice, lemon zest, and your choice of sweetener—honey or maple syrup. Stir well to combine all the ingredients evenly.
  3. Incorporate Blueberries: Gently fold in the blueberries, distributing them throughout the mixture for bursts of flavor in every bite.
  4. Refrigerate Overnight: Cover the jar or bowl tightly and place it in the refrigerator. Allow the oats to soak for at least 4 hours or overnight, so the oats absorb the liquid and flavors meld.
  5. Serve and Add Yogurt: Before serving, give the oats a good stir. If desired, top with ¼ cup of yogurt for added creaminess and tang.

Notes

  • Frozen blueberries work great and release extra flavor as they thaw.
  • Add a splash of vanilla extract to add depth to the flavor profile.
  • Adjust the amount of lemon juice and zest to suit your preferred level of tartness.
